Stefania Batoeva
Stefania Batoeva (b. 1981, Sofia, Bulgaria) lives and works in Paris.
Batoeva's compositions possess a haunting symbolism, often echoing her own image intertwined with figures from her life, while fragments of landscapes slip into the abstract, united by an emotional charge. In layered dimensions, Batoeva blurs the line between the tangible and intangible, drawing viewers into a realm of implied presences where subjects are both isolated and subtly influenced by unseen forces. We encounter moments suspended between solitude and companionship—a lone figure in a bedroom, shadowed by an ephemeral memory; expectation hangs heavy, like a clouded sky. These intricate compositions reveal an intimacy that is vulnerable yet opaque, inviting us to linger, question, and reflect on our own emotional landscapes within Batoeva's constructed world.
